On May 02, 2014, a tragedy occurred in Odessa: 48 people died. Most of them burned to death or suffocated in the Trade Union Building.

During the fire, the head of the Main Directorate of the State Emergency Service of Ukraine in the Odessa region Bodelan Vladimir Ruslanovich was located directly on Kulikovo Field.

Immediately after the tent caught fire, people began calling 101 and asking for fire trucks to be dispatched immediately. However, there were no firefighters, and everyone noticed. People tried to provide assistance to the victims themselves from the Trade Union Building.

On his Facebook page (https://www.facebook.com/vladimir.bodelan.1/posts/407148279425030) Bodelan V.R. blamed the rioters for everything: “As soon as we took the fire truck, the head of the city department of the State Emergency Service and I went to the Trade Union House. By this time, at 19:31, the first calls were received about the tents on fire and a violent confrontation.

As soon as I noticed several burning tires being thrown into the building's lobby on sticks, I called the operations officer and gave the order for our units to move in. This was at 19:58 PM.

By the time the fire trucks arrived, despite the visible fire in the building, they were still throwing Molotov cocktails and shooting at the windows. The crowd of thousands prevented the fire truck from passing for quite some time. The most terrifying aspect of this situation was that the fire crews, having arrived on time, were unable to extinguish the fire due to gunfire and resistance from the attackers.

Fire crews arriving at the scene were immediately confronted by the hostile group, which refused to let them pass and attempted to retake the building. Precious time was wasted trying to reach the Trade Union House.

While we were negotiating with those who detained us, one vehicle finally made it to the building from the rear, and a unit engaged the fire and began rescuing people. At 20:09 PM, the unit began evacuating people and extinguishing the fire."

Later, a copy of the OKC telephone call transcript was leaked to the media, revealing that calls about the fire in the Trade Union House itself began coming in as early as 19:45 PM. At 20:07 PM, the head of the regional police department called 101, shouting, "Where are the fire trucks?"
On May 11, the State Emergency Service of Ukraine decided to conduct an internal investigation. On June 03, 2014, the investigation was completed, and the head of the State Emergency Service of Ukraine decided to discipline R.V. Bodelan for violations committed during the firefighting operation.

The official investigation report states: "According to written statements from the Deputy Head of the Main Directorate of the State Emergency Service of Ukraine in the Odessa Region, Colonel of the Civil Defense Service V.V. Gubai, Yu.M. Shvidenko, S.M. Koeva, and the dispatcher of the duty shift of the OKC Ponomareva, the Head of the Main Directorate, Major of the Civil Defense Service V.R. Bodelan, provided information by telephone at approximately 19:32 p.m. that he was at Kulikovo Field, where a violent confrontation was taking place, and that equipment and personnel were to be dispatched only upon his command. The duty shift, following his verbal order, did not dispatch a fire and rescue unit to the scene."

From the transcript of the OKC telephone conversations, signed directly by V.R. Bodelan, the call and conversation when he gave the order not to send fire engines to the fire was naturally excluded.

This indicates that “precious time” was lost not because of “an attack by a hostile group,” but because of the personal, deliberate negligence and inaction of the former head of the Main Directorate of the State Emergency Service of Ukraine in the Odessa region, V.R. Bodelan.

And instead of bringing him to criminal responsibility, he was subjected to disciplinary action, limited to a reprimand.

As far as is known, investigative actions against Bodelan V.R. have been terminated.
